1. Lemon-Garlic Steamed Shrimp

This recipe brings a zesty twist to steamed shrimp.

  • Ingredients:
    • 1 pound shrimp, peeled and deveined
    • 3 tablespoons butter
    • 4 cloves garlic, minced
    • Juice of 1 lemon
    • 1 teaspoon paprika
    •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Instructions:
    1. In a pot, melt butter over medium heat. Add gar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es.
    2. Stir in lemon juice and paprika.
    3. Add the shrimp, season with salt and pepper, then cover and steam for 5-6 minutes, or until shrimp turn pink.

2. Old Bay Steamed Shrimp

This classic recipe is a crowd-pleaser with its bold flavor!

  • Ingredients:
    • 1 pound shrimp, peeled with tails on
    • 2 tablespoons Old Bay seasoning
    • 1 lemon, cut into wedges
    • 1 cup water
  • Instructions:
    1. Bring water to a boil in a large pot. Add Old Bay seasoning.
    2. Place shrimp in a steamer basket and set it over the pot. Cover and steam for about 5 minutes.
    3. Serve with lemon wedges.

3. Thai Coconut Curry Shrimp

Give your shrimp a taste of Thailand with this rich and savory dish.

  • Ingredients:
    • 1 pound shrimp, peeled and deveined
    • 1 can coconut milk
    • 2 tablespoons red curry paste
    • 1 tablespoon fish sauce
    • Fresh basil leaves for garnish
  • Instructions:
    1. In a pot, combine coconut milk, curry paste, and fish sauce over medium heat.
    2. Once heated, add shrimp and steam for 5-7 minutes until done.
    3. Garnish with fresh basil before serving.

Tips for Perfectly Steaming Shrimp Every Time

Steaming shrimp is a simple and effective way to prepare this delicious seafood. With the right techniques, you can achieve perfectly steamed shrimp every time. Here are some useful tips to help you steam shrimp like a pro!

Choose Fresh Shrimp

To start, always opt for the freshest shrimp available. Look for shrimp that smell mild and have a slight ocean scent. The shells should appear shiny, and the meat should be firm and slightly translucent. Avoid shrimp that have a strong fishy odor or are discolored.

Peel and Devein Before Steaming

While you can steam shrimp with the shell on, peeling and deveining them beforehand allows the flavors to penetrate better. To do this:

  • Start by removing the shell, leaving the tail intact if desired.
  • Use a sharp knife to slice down the back of the shrimp, exposing the dark vein.
  • Gently pull the vein out using your fingers or the knife.

Season Your Shrimp

Seasoning is key to enhancing the natural flavors of the shrimp. You can season them simply with salt and pepper or create a marinade. Here are a few seasoning ideas:

  • Lemon and Garlic: Mix fresh lemon juice, minced garlic, and olive oil.
  • Old Bay Seasoning: A classic choice for seafood lovers.
  • Chili Lime: Combine lime juice, chili powder, and minced cilantro for a zesty kick.

Use the Right Equipment

Investing in a good steamer is beneficial for perfectly cooked shrimp. You can use:

  • A traditional bamboo steamer.
  • A stainless-steel steamer pot with a lid.
  • A microwave steamer for a quicker option.

Set Up Your Steamer

For the best results, set up your steamer properly. Fill the bottom pot with water, making sure it doesn’t touch the steaming basket. Here’s how you can do it:

  1. Fill your pot with water, about 1-2 inches deep.
  2. Add seasonings to the water such as herbs, lemon slices, or garlic, if desired.
  3. Bring the water to a gentle boil before adding the shrimp.

Perfect Timing is Key

Steaming shrimp takes just a few minutes. Overcooking can lead to rubbery shrimp—nobody wants that! Here’s a general guideline:

  • Medium-sized shrimp (about 31/40 count): Steam for 4-6 minutes.
  • Large shrimp (about 16/20 count): Steam for 6-8 minutes.
  • Extra-large shrimp (about 10/12 count): Steam for 8-10 minutes.

Check the color; shrimp should be pink and opaque when they’re done.

Don’t Overcrowd the Steamer

For consistent steaming, ensure that the shrimp have enough space. If they are too crowded, they won’t cook evenly. Cook in batches if necessary, making sure each piece gets ample steam exposure.

Rest and Serve

Once your shrimp are steamed to perfection, let them rest for a minute before serving. This allows the residual heat to further enhance the flavor. You can serve steamed shrimp with:

  • Dipping sauces like cocktail sauce or garlic butter.
  • On a salad or as part of a seafood platter.
  • Over pasta for a delicious main dish.

Delicious Dipping Sauces

Your choice of dipping sauce can dramatically influence how you enjoy steamed shrimp. Here are some fantastic options:

  • Garlic Butter Sauce: Melt butter and sauté minced garlic until fragrant. Add chopped parsley and a squeeze of lemon juice for a rich and zesty flavor.
  • Cocktail Sauce: Combine ketchup with horseradish, lemon juice, and Worcestershire sauce. This classic sauce offers a spicy kick that pairs perfectly with shrimp.
  • Lemon Herb Sauce: Blend together olive oil, lemon juice, and your favorite fresh herbs like dill, parsley, or basil. This light sauce complements the shrimp’s natural sweetness.
  • Spicy Mayonnaise: Mix mayonnaise with Sriracha or your favorite hot sauce for a creamy, spicy dip that elevates the shrimp experience.
  • Sweet Chili Sauce: This ready-made sauce has a perfect balance of sweetness and heat, making it a delicious option for those who love a little zing.

Cultural Influences in Sauces

Exploring different cultural sauces can give your shrimp a unique twist. Consider these options:

  • Asian Ginger Soy Sauce: Combine soy sauce, grated ginger, and a touch of sesame oil for an aromatic dipping sauce that adds an umami punch.
  • Southwest Remoulade: Mix m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, and a dash of hot sauce. Add chopped pickles for texture and a kick of flavor.
  • Tzatziki: This Greek yogurt-based sauce with cucumber, garlic, and herbs provides a refreshing balance against steamed shrimp.

Perfect Side Dishes

Pairing the right sides with your steamed shrimp can create a balanced meal. Here are some delightful side options:

  • Garlic Bread: This classic side is perfect for soaking up sauces and adds a satisfying crunch to your meal.
  • Steamed Vegetables: Broccoli, asparagus, or carrots lightly steamed with salt and pepper will complement the shrimp without overpowering it.
  • Rice or Quinoa: A light serving of jasmine rice or fluffy quinoa can serve as a great base for dipping your shrimp and sauces.
  • Coleslaw: A tangy slaw can provide a pleasing crunch and acidity that contrast beautifully with the shrimp.
  • Potato Salad: A creamy potato salad seasoned with herbs adds richness and satisfies those comfort food cravings.

7. Herbed Wine Steamed Shrimp

This elegant dish uses white wine and a blend of herbs to create a sophisticated dining experience.

  • Ingredients:
    • 1 pound shrimp
    • 1 cup dry white wine
    • 1 tablespoon rosemary, chopped
    • 1 tablespoon thyme, chopped
    • Salt to taste
  • Instructions:
    1. Add wine, rosemary, thyme, and salt to the steaming pot.
    2. Layer the shrimp on top and steam for about 6-8 minutes.
    3. Serve with the fragrant cooking liquid.
